New York, Sept. 16, 2022 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Reportlinker.com announces the release of the report "Limestone Global Market Report 2022" - https://www.reportlinker.com/p06319892/?utm_source=GNW The global limestone market is expected to grow from $65.08 billion in 2021 to $68.32 billion in 2022 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.97%. The limestone market is expected to grow to $86.75 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.15%. The limestone market consists of sales of limestone products by entities (organizations, sole traders, and partnerships) that is used in steel production, paper manufacturing, plastic manufacturing, water treatment and purification and mining.It is a sedimentary rock composed mainly of calcium carbonate (calcite) or calcium-magnesium double carbonate (dolomite). It contains microscopic fossils, shell pieces, and other petrified trash.Limestone is often grey in color, although it can also be white, yellow, or brown. Limestone may be found in aggregates, cement, building stones, chalk, and crushed stone, and it is frequently used in road and building construction. The main types of limestone is magnesian limestone and high-calcium limestone.High-calcium limestone refers to the lime that is primarily calcium oxide or calcium hydroxide and includes not more than 5% magnesium oxide or hydroxide. These types of limestone are categorized based on their size which include crushed limestone, calcined limestone (PCC) and ground limestone (GCC).The various types of limestone are segregated based on application which includes, industry lime, refractory lime, chemical lime and construction-based lime. The major end-user segments for limestone are paper and pulp, water treatment, agriculture, building and construction, plastics, food and beverage and others. The increasing demand from the construction industry is driving the growth of the limestone market.The construction industry has surged after the pandemic as many construction projects were stuck due to lockdowns. Cement is manufactured using limestone as a raw material.Cement is an important element in the construction industry because it is used in various construction mixtures, such as manufacture of composite concrete block, to meet specific needs in holding building blocks. According to the U.S. Census Bureau report on monthly construction spending in 2022, the construction spending was expected to be $1,744.8 billion in April 2022, a 0.8% rise from the revised March 2022 estimate of $1,740.6 billion. Therefore, the increasing demand from the construction industry is propelling the limestone market. Strategic partnerships and collaborations are a key trend in the limestone market.Organizations enter into partnerships and collaborations to expand into new markets and leverage each other’s resources. In May 2020, Biesterfeld Spezialchemie, a Germany-based provider of products and solutions for specialty chemicals, entered into a partnership with Omya.This partnership will expand Biesterfeld’s product range to include new pharmaceutical excipients, active components, and nutraceutical goods. Omya is a Switzerland-based producer of calcium carbonate-based specialties.In March 2019, Nordkalk, a Finland-based manufacturer of limestone-based products, entered into an agreement with ArcelorMittal to take over operational management of ArcelorMittal’s on-site lime kilns in Eisenhuttenstadt. ArcelorMittal is a Luxembourg-based steel production company. In January 2022, Ultratech Cement Limited, an India-based manufacturer of grey cement, ready-mix concrete and white cement acquired 100% equity shares in National Limestone Company Private Limited for $2.91 million (INR230 million). Post acquisition Ultratech Cement is has access to the limestone mining reserves of National Limestone Company for the operations of Ultratech. National Limestone Company Private Limited is an India-based company operating in limestone market. Serbia plans to spend 3 billion euros ($2.99 billion) or 4.5% of its annual gross domestic product (GDP) on electricity, gas and fuel oil imports between October and March to meet rising costs of electricity and heating consumption, Energy Minister Zorana Mihajlovic told Reuters on Thursday. The country spent 1.65 billion euros on gas and electricity imports over the same period a year ago. Mihajlovic said that a major portion of the money will go to electricity imports which will cover up to a fifth of the country's needs.

LISBON (Reuters) -Two European Central Bank policymakers gave diverging views about the size of the ECB's future rate hikes on Thursday, pointing to some disagreement over whether last week's jumbo increase should be repeated. The ECB raised rates by an unprecedented 75 basis points a week ago and President Christine Lagarde hinted at another two or three rises at the coming meetings to fight record-high inflation. But ECB Vice President Luis de Guindos and Portugal's central bank governor Mario Centeno appeared to differ on Thursday about the size of the next moves.

BERLIN (Reuters) -The head of Austrian oil and gas group OMV said on Thursday that the EU's planned windfall levy could have a huge impact and criticised basing the proposal on profits of the last three years, which were not normal times. "We will keep an eye on that, as it can already have a massive impact," Alfred Stern told journalists, adding that the specifics of the proposal have not yet been set out so it was difficult to estimate the exact impact. Under EU plans announced on Wednesday, excessive profits from energy companies will be skimmed off and redistributed to ease the burden on consumers.

Finland will seek compensation of up to 8 billion euros ($7.97 billion) if Germany nationalises gas importer Uniper, a Finnish cabinet minister said on Friday. Uniper, which is majority owned by Finnish utility Fortum, said on Wednesday the German government might take a controlling stake in the company as it sought further aid on top of a package agreed with Berlin in July. "It is absolutely clear that Finland will not allow Germany to nationalise Uniper without compensation," Minister of European Affairs and Ownership Steering, Tytti Tuppurainen, told the Finnish parliament.

WARSAW/BERLIN (Reuters) -Polish refiner PKN Orlen is interested in taking a controlling stake in the PCK Schwedt refinery that Germany has placed under a trusteeship, effectively removing control from Russia's Rosneft, sources in Berlin and Warsaw familiar with the matter told Reuters on Friday.Warsaw said earlier this year that ending Russian ownership of the refinery was a condition for potentially supplying it with sea-borne oil via a terminal in Gdansk and via Polish pipelines to replace Russian crude. State-controlled PKN Orlen declined to comment, saying it announces planned or implemented projects and investments when decisions are made. The refinery, which was majority-owned by Rosneft, has been testing Germany's resolve to eliminate imports of oil from Russia by the end of the year under European sanctions to punish Moscow for its invasion of Ukraine.

LONDON (Reuters) -Shell said on Friday it was "unaffected" by the German government's decision to place the PCK Schwedt oil refinery under a trusteeship, effectively taking control away from Russian majority owner Rosneft. It is unclear who will step in to replace Rosneft as operator of the 233,000 barrel per day refinery, which Shell has sought to sell out of. "Shell remains unaffected by this order as a 37.5% shareholder in PCK Schwedt and will continue to comply with its contractual obligations in accordance with its own shares," Shell said in an emailed statement.
